9.2.1
Selection of the physical quantity and the unit of measurement
The following physical quantities can be measured:
• sound speed
• flow velocity: is calculated on the basis of the measured
transit time difference
• operating volumetric flow rate: is calculated by multiplying
the flow velocity by the cross-sectional pipe area
• standard volumetric flow rate: is calculated from the
operating volumetric flow rate
• mass flow rate: is calculated by multiplying the volumetric
flow rate by the operating density of the fluid

Prefix of the units of measurement
For better differentiation between the operating volumetric flow rate and the standard volumetric flow rate, the units of
measurement can be displayed with a prefix during the measurement. The unit of measurement of the operating
volumetric flow rate is displayed with an
A
, the unit of measurement of the standard volumetric flow rate with an
N
or
S
.
